**Capacity note — Vellastra dispatch simulator.** For the eng sync: simulating the 40-car Marrowgate tower at 10x speed saturates one worker at roughly 9k rider events/sec, so we'll shard by bank rather than by floor. Memory stays flat if the event ring is sized correctly. The knobs we propose locking in are these.

tuning table, hahof-tafop:
RATE_LIMITS = {
    "ulaix": 10,
    "wenath": 1,
}

### Account Recovery — Crashloom Plugin Portal

If your plugin account for the Crashloom crash-report pipeline gets locked (usually after too many failed symbol-upload attempts), don't open a new account — your dSYM mappings won't carry over. Instead, run the recovery flow from the plugin console. It verifies your plugin manifest, then prompts for the recovery passphrase below.

recovery phrase for kajep-kagag: quenwyn-fendor-frador

Quick update for the sales leads before Thursday's session. We've been hunting for a backup supplier for the Orvex sensor housings since Pellman Fabrication flagged capacity limits last quarter. Two candidates look solid: Dray & Sons in Kettlebrook and Nyland Castings. Both passed initial quality screens; Dray is cheaper but slower on tooling. Ilsa Farrow will walk through lead-time comparisons in the meeting. Keep this out of customer conversations for now, because the outcome shapes our pricing strategy.

internal memo for tagef-hadup: Gross margin on Ulaath came in at 15 percent against a plan of 5 percent. Only 7 of the 120 pilot accounts renewed Ulaath, so a churn review is set for October 15.